如何将自己的代码上传到github
### 我自己用的工具是git及小乌龟(下附链接):
下面的工具请按顺序安装(注:选择32/64bit安装,第3个为MARKDOWN编辑器下载)
1—>:https://git-scm.com/downloads
2—>:https://tortoisegit.org/download/
3—>:https://www.typora.io/#windows
新建仓库
1**.登陆你的github账号,然后如图1所示,和图2所示创建一个新的仓库,仓库名称自己定义(建议用英文),这里用spring。注意图2第4步是你的仓库描述(可选填),下边选择PUBLIC公开的,在下边是README(可选填,一般说明自己的代码是干什么的,实现条件,比如需要的软件,环境等),当然一个优秀的软件爱好者是必选的。最后就是create**了。
图1
图2
2.这样一个新的仓库就建好了,接下来就是上传代码了。首先,安装好 git和tortoisegit两个软件(git在安装时,一路next,除过安装路径,tortoisegit在安装时除过安装路径和最后需要配置自己github账号名和邮箱,其余直接next),安装好之后鼠标放到桌面右键就可以看到图3所示多了git和tortoisegit了;好了,现在我们在自己的桌面创建一个文件夹(用于放置自己上传的代码文件),这里呢创建一个my_github的文件夹。然后我门将自己刚创建好的仓库的链接复制下来图4所示,在my_github里右键选择Git clone,直接ok然后如图5看到我们的**.git文件**(注意有的系统克隆之后没有看到这个文件,有可能是隐藏起来了,不要慌,自己设置下选择可见,就可以看到了)了。接着我们把自己要上传的代码文件拷贝到spring文件里(与.git文件并列),右键自己刚拷贝的文件依次选择tortoisegit、Add 直接ok如图6,7所示。再然后右键2_20选择Git commit–“master*”(图中出现文件的红色感叹号,是因为我已经提交好多次了,第一次没出现是属于正常情况,第二天就有了),说明下(可以是几月几号,谁,新增等),紧跟着直接commit如图,8,9所示,成功之后,直接close(如果没成功,别慌,多试几次,大多数是因为网速不行)。再然后与Add相同**的操作,选择PUSH,直接ok,如图10,11所示。输入自己github邮箱和登陆github时的密码,如果没有成功,别慌,多试几次,大多数原因是网速不好,如果文件过大20或30多兆,则是内存大小问题,
git push 报错 RPC failed; curl 56 OpenSSL SSL_read: SSL_ERROR_SYSCALL, errno 10054
网上说的方法:
打开git bush here 运行:
git config http.postBuffer 524288000
或 git config --global http.postBuffer 524288000
这样就好了。
最后,我们重新回到 自己建立的仓库,就可以看到自己的代码了,如图13所示。
至此,我们的代码就上传成功了。
下一篇,解决:如何在一个仓库下创建多条分支,并在每一天上传代码后,都显示绿色方格
图3
! 图4
图5
图6
图7
.
图8
图9
图10
图11
图12
删除仓库
在上文中的仓库中点击setting,在deleat ,输入自己仓库的名称 直接 I UNDERSTAND……就可以了,如图14所示。
图14